AB 1972: Water right permits and licenses: annual fee: exemption.
What AB 1972 does, verified May 11, 2026
The bill aims to exempt individuals who hold water right permits or licenses from paying an annual fee if they have a pond with 20 acre-feet or less of water. This exemption would be based on a specific regulation established by the state water resources control board. The existing law requires payment of a fee according to a fee schedule, but this bill would provide a more lenient requirement for small water users.
